diff --git a/javascript/src/iframe/viamapi-iframe.js b/javascript/src/iframe/viamapi-iframe.js
index 385a71046d8dae0d5db8f9d8bf176e2c05842835..0969245eafbccf8898e37350476b304b3f62c01c 100644
--- a/javascript/src/iframe/viamapi-iframe.js
+++ b/javascript/src/iframe/viamapi-iframe.js
@@ -812,16 +812,9 @@ const connection = Penpal.connectToParent({
       const responseToClient = Object.assign({}, identityLoginResponse);
 
       if (code === "200") {
-        if (
-          mode === LOGIN_MODES.SMS ||
-          mode === LOGIN_MODES.PREVIOUSLY_ADDED_DEVICE
-        ) {
+        if (mode === LOGIN_MODES.PREVIOUSLY_ADDED_DEVICE) {
           handleIdentityLogin(loginIdentity, data.Uuid, data.Session);
           await getProfileData(loginIdentity);
-
-          if (mode === LOGIN_MODES.SMS) {
-            await setIdentityInLocalStorage(loginIdentity);
-          }
         } else if (mode === LOGIN_MODES.NEW_DEVICE) {
           const dataUrl = await generateQrCode(
             `${data.ActionID},${data.QrCode}`